Hashing in hashmap mean
WebJan 28, 2024 · Visual similar but numerical different. Two images can be visually similar but numerical different. Numerical differences can be caused by various reasons such as the use of social media apps which may change the brightness, contrast, gamma corrections, compression, resolution, and/or scaling.As an example, sending an image using … WebNov 6, 2024 · HashMap in Java works on hashing principles. It is a data structure which allows us to store object and retrieve it in constant time O(1) provided we know the key. …
Hashing in hashmap mean
Did you know?
WebJava HashMap. In the ArrayList chapter, you learned that Arrays store items as an ordered collection, and you have to access them with an index number (int type). A HashMap however, store items in "key/value" pairs, and you can access them by an index of another type (e.g. a String).. One object is used as a key (index) to another object (value). It can … WebOct 8, 2024 · HashMap.h. A hash table mostly compatible with the C++11 std::unordered_map interface, but with much higher performance for many workloads.. Implementation. This hash table uses open addressing with linear probing and backshift deletion. Open addressing and linear probing minimizes memory allocations and …
Web2 • void rehash(); /* – again – this can be written later on, especially if you set your map to be relatively large to start with */ • int coll1(int h, int i, string k); /* – like the hashing functions, one of the collision functions needs to be written relatively early on */ • int coll2(int h, int i, string k); /* – see above collision function */ WebApr 12, 2024 · On the other hand, HashMap is not thread-safe and can cause problems if accessed by multiple threads at the same time. Hashtable does not allow null values for …
WebMar 28, 2024 · The hash code is used to find an index (hashCode % arrSize) and the entire linked list at that index(Separate chaining) is first searched for the presence of the K … WebMar 21, 2024 · Hashing is a technique or process of mapping keys, and values into the hash table by using a hash function. It is done for faster access to elements. The efficiency of mapping depends on the efficiency of the hash function used. Let a hash function H … Given an array, A. Let x be an element in the array. x has the maximum frequency … Components of a Graph. Vertices: Vertices are the fundamental units of the graph. … To keep the track of frequencies of elements creates a HashMap to store … With hashing we get O(1) search time on average (under reasonable … Time Complexity: O(n), as we traverse the input array only once. Auxiliary Space: … Performance of hashing can be evaluated under the assumption that each key is …
WebIn computing, a hash table, also known as hash map, is a data structure that implements an associative array or dictionary. It is an abstract data type that maps keys to values. A hash table uses a hash function to compute …
WebThe hash function needs to convert characters to numeric codes, which is accomplished by using a lookup table initialised at the beginning of the script. The hash function is then computed using modular arithmetic transformations, a very classical approach to the computation of hashes. For demonstration purposes, we add a rule to decorate input ... circ. mds 34811/2008WebSep 3, 2024 · The hash function of HashMap looks like this: static final int hash(Object key) { int h; return (key == null) ? 0 : (h = key.hashCode()) ^ (h >>> 16); } What we should … circ master hpWebDec 8,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. diamond cabinets corner wall cabinetWebHashMap is a part of the Java collection framework. It uses a technique called Hashing. It implements the map interface. It stores the data in the pair of Key and Value. HashMap contains an array of the nodes, and the … diamond cabinets designer exchangeWebAug 20, 2024 · The workaround which Java collection's HashMap uses is to maintain a tree of colliding values (used to be a list of values). If you find yourself having too many … diamond cabinets greshamWeb2 Answers. Sorted by: 7. # is a special character. A special character is defined as a character that has a meaning beyond its literal meaning. # is used for commenting out in a Shell Script. However there are exceptions, ie such as #! is referred to as a "sha-bang". A sha-bang is at the head of a script (the very first lines of code) tells ... circ meaningWebJul 19, 2024 · hm.entrySet() is used to retrieve all the key-value pairs called Map.Entries and stores internally into a set. hm.entrySet().iterator() returns an iterator that acts as a cursor and points at the first element of the set and moves on till the end. hmIterator.hasNext() checks for the next element in the set and returns a boolean hmIterator.next() returns the … diamond cabinets edge series